Why Bonuses Grab Your Brain
First off, a shiny bonus slaps you with a dopamine hit faster than a caffeine jolt. The brain lights up, “Hey, you got something for free!” It’s a classic reward loop, primed by the same circuitry that fuels love and survival. Slip that 100% match deposit and you’re instantly hooked, because the mind can’t tell the difference between a real win and a gifted credit. That instant gratification, however fleeting, masks the underlying cost hidden in the terms.
The Hidden Triggers in the Fine Print
Look: wagering requirements aren’t just numbers; they’re psychological shackles. They force you to chase a phantom goal, turning every spin into a treadmill sprint. Loss aversion whispers, “Don’t walk away empty‑handed,” while the casino’s fine print nudges you deeper. Even the smallest “playthrough” clause feeds the same compulsive loop that keeps gamblers at the table longer than they intend.
Free Spins: A Mirage of Control
Here’s the deal: free spins feel like you’re steering the ship, but they’re a cleverly disguised bait. They trigger the illusion of skill, making you think each spin is a strategic move rather than pure chance. The gambler’s fallacy sneaks in, convincing you that a streak of “free” wins will somehow translate into real cash later. In reality, they’re simply a conduit to meet that dreaded wagering hurdle.
